Management Commentary
During the accompanying earnings call for the Q4 2024 results, Brookfield (BNT) leadership focused discussions on operational priorities and performance drivers that shaped the quarter’s outcomes. Management highlighted ongoing investments in digital client experience tools, including automated portfolio rebalancing features and AI-powered financial planning support for advisory teams, which they noted helped reduce operational costs over the course of the quarter. Leadership also referenced broad market headwinds impacting the wealth management sector during Q4 2024, including fluctuating public market valuations and shifts in client risk appetite, which they noted put pressure on fee-based revenue streams across the industry. When addressing the absence of consolidated revenue data in the preliminary release, Brookfield leadership explained that the company is in the process of updating its segment reporting structure to better align with its recent business line realignments, and that full revenue breakdowns will be included in the upcoming full financial filing. All commentary shared during the call focused on high-level operational trends rather than specific quantitative performance details outside of the officially reported EPS figure.

Forward Guidance
In line with its established disclosure policy, Brookfield (BNT) did not issue specific quantitative financial guidance alongside its Q4 2024 earnings release. Instead, leadership provided qualitative outlook commentary that highlighted potential long-term growth opportunities for the business, including expansion of its sustainable investment product suite to meet growing client demand for ESG-aligned wealth solutions, and possible entry into select emerging market wealth management segments in the medium term. Management also acknowledged potential downside risks that could impact future operational performance, including shifts in global central bank monetary policy, increased regulatory scrutiny of wealth advisory fee structures, and heightened competition from both traditional financial institutions and fintech wealth management platforms. Leadership emphasized that all planned strategic initiatives will be evaluated on an ongoing basis to align with evolving market conditions and client needs.

Market Reaction
Following the release of the Q4 2024 preliminary earnings results, trading activity in BNT shares has been in line with historical average volumes, with no extreme price swings observed in recent sessions. Market analysts covering Brookfield have noted that the reported EPS figure is broadly aligned with consensus market expectations for the quarter, though many have stated that they are awaiting the full audited financial statements including revenue data to form a more complete assessment of the company’s operational health. Some analyst reports have highlighted the company’s ongoing investments in digital infrastructure as a potential long-term competitive advantage, while others have noted that the limited disclosure in the preliminary release may lead to increased near-term uncertainty for market participants. As of this analysis, no major rating changes have been announced by sell-side analysts covering the stock in response to the Q4 2024 earnings release.
